Production at Adani Total Gas's First Biogas Plant, the Barsana Biogas Plant, Begins

01 April 2024 – Phase 1 of Adani Total Energies Biomass Limited’s Barsana Biogas Plant in Mathura was put into service on Sunday. ATBL is a wholly-owned subsidiary of Adani Total Gas Limited. The plant is situated on Shri Mataji Gaushala’s property.

According to a firm statement, after all three project stages are completed, the Barsana Biogas Project will have an overall capacity of 600 tons per day (TPD) of feedstock, producing 217 TPD of organic fertilizer and over 42 TPD of compressed biogas (CBG). Over Rs 200 crore will be spent on the Barsana Biogas facility over its three project stages.

This is ATBL’s first CBG manufacturing plant. The facility reduces greenhouse gas emissions and dependency on fossil fuels by converting organic materials into sustainable biogas using cutting-edge anaerobic digestion technology. “We are excited to unveil our endeavour to contribute to sustainable energy production,” said Suresh P. Manglani, ATGL’s ED and CEO.
